The mechanism by which some bacteria are able to survive antibacterial treatment has been revealed for the first time by Hebrew University of Jerusalem researchers. Their work could pave the way for new ways to control such bacteria.
GenomeDx Biosciences today announced that the robust Decipher genomic analysis platform, successfully classified various subtypes of bladder cancer based on the genomic expression of certain biomarkers, including one type associated with resistance to cisplatin-based chemotherapy. Importantly, this unique genomic signature has potential as a tool to predict tumor responsiveness to neoadjuvant chemotherapy in patients with muscle-invasive bladder cancers (MIBC).
The Infectious Disease Research Institute has been awarded an $1.8 million contract from the Biomedical Advance Research and Development Authority. IDRI's work will focus on development of adjuvant formulations with options up to $8.5 million over three years when further development and manufacture of priority candidates are approved by the agency.
